SMFM Launches Cross-Disciplinary Cardio-Obstetrics Training for Fellows – SMFM
The Society for Maternal-Fetal Medicine shared a post on LinkedIn:
“Caring for pregnant patients with cardiovascular disease requires knowledge that spans two specialties – and effective care depends on both teams understanding each other’s clinical world.
Module 2 of the Cardio-Obstetrics: Fundamentals for Fellows curriculum was built with that in mind. The Cross-Disciplinary Fundamentals module addresses the knowledge gap directly, with two dedicated segments:
Module 2A: OB 101 for the Cardiologist – cardiac fellows learn the language, care team structure, and clinical decision-making framework of obstetric medicine.
Module 2B: Cardiology 101 for the MFM – MFM fellows build a working foundation in cardiac anatomy, ECG interpretation, cardiovascular medications, and the cardiac conditions most commonly encountered in pregnancy.
The full eight-module program is free and asynchronous, available now to all cardiovascular and MFM fellows at no cost.
